Extrinsic semiconductor
When a pentavalent (donor) impurity, like arsenic, is added to germanium, it will form covalent bonds with the germanium atoms, leaving 1 electron relatively free in the crystal structure. Pure germanium may be converted into an n-type semiconductor by “doping” it with any donor impurity having 5 valence electrons in its outer shell. Semiconductors which are doped in this manner - either with N- or P-type impurities - are referred to as extrinsic semiconductors.
